The integration of environmental, social, and governance (ESG) criteria into infrastructure investment decisions has faced some criticism. However, Arjun’s Rhyadd Keaney-Watkins emphasizes that infrastructure investors must consider both the risks and opportunities associated with ESG. Ignoring these factors could potentially affect investment performance and the sustainability of infrastructure projects.
What This Means for Canadian Contractors
For Canadian builders, this underscores the importance of incorporating ESG criteria in their planning processes. This approach may influence funding opportunities and regulatory approvals, potentially affecting project timelines and costs. Understanding ESG implications can also enhance supply chain sustainability and labor practices.
